Case Number: 3301515/2024 3301516/2024
EMPLOYMENT TRIBUNALS Claimants: Ms A Telhai (also known as Hodo)(1) Mr A Hodo (2) Respondent: Mr G Singh Ghag Heard at: Reading by CVP On: 17 September 2025 Before: Employment Judge Findlay Representation Claimants: In person Respondent: In person
JUDGMENT The claimants’ claims of unauthorised deduction of wages and breach of contract are dismissed.
REASONS
1. The Hearing: Mr Hodo did not originally join the hearing as the tribunal only held contact details for the first claimant, Ms Telhai. Mr Hodo and Ms Telhai are divorced, and the first claimant asked that she should be addressed as Ms Telhai during the hearing.
